Limiter

Limiter
This is a mono-in, mono-out limiter. This effect limits gain to an absolute maximum
level, somewhat like a compressor with an infinite ratio. It also features automatic
makeup gain with a controllable volume ceiling, and lookahead for eliminating
transient overshoot.
Input
-INF, -69.0 to 0.0dB. This sets the input level for the limiter.
Input meter
This meter shows the input level. This is particularly helpful when setting the
threshold.
Input Select
Left. Left + Right. The action of the limiter is controlled by the level of the input
signal. The Input Select determines whether the limiter will be controlled by the left
input only, or by the combination of the left and right signals. Note that this is a
mono limiter only; stereo signals will be merged to mono.
Limiter Threshold
Threshold
-40.0 to 0.0dB. This determines the input level at which the limiter will start to
work. Input levels above the threshold will be limited, and input levels below the
threshold will not be affected.
